Faça um algoritmo para ler uma matriz A3x3 e mostrar como resultado o determinante desta matriz. Em linguagem portugol.
Soluções para a tarefa
Respondido por
2
Tenho este em pascalzim vc pode adapta-lo pra portugol.
Program DetMatriz3x3;
Var
a11:real;
a12:real;
a13:real;
a21:real;
a22:real;
a23:real;
a31:real;
a32:real;
a33:real;
det:real;
Begin
Writeln ('digite a11, a12 e a13');
Readln (a11, a12, a13);
Writeln ('digite a21, a22 e a23');
Readln (a21, a22, a23);
Writeln ('digite a31, a32 e a33');
Readln(a31, a32, a33);
det:=(((a11*a22*a33)+(a21*a32*a13)+(a31*a12*a23))-((a31*a22*a13)+(a11*a32*a23)+(a21*a12*a33)));
Writeln ('valor do determinante', det);
If det<>0 then
writeln('Sistema Possivel e Determinado')
Else
writeln('Sistema Possivel Indeterminado ou Impossivel');
End.
Program DetMatriz3x3;
Var
a11:real;
a12:real;
a13:real;
a21:real;
a22:real;
a23:real;
a31:real;
a32:real;
a33:real;
det:real;
Begin
Writeln ('digite a11, a12 e a13');
Readln (a11, a12, a13);
Writeln ('digite a21, a22 e a23');
Readln (a21, a22, a23);
Writeln ('digite a31, a32 e a33');
Readln(a31, a32, a33);
det:=(((a11*a22*a33)+(a21*a32*a13)+(a31*a12*a23))-((a31*a22*a13)+(a11*a32*a23)+(a21*a12*a33)));
Writeln ('valor do determinante', det);
If det<>0 then
writeln('Sistema Possivel e Determinado')
Else
writeln('Sistema Possivel Indeterminado ou Impossivel');
End.
robsonnoberto:
Mas, q linguagem é essa ?
Perguntas interessantes